[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]There is nothing wrong with throwing an informal potluck. People are so uptight!![/quote] +1 Even when we host parties where we are providing all the food, my friends ask what they can bring (in those cases I suggest they bring wine/beer/other drink). It's perfectly fine for you provide the main dish and then invite others to bring a side dish, appetizer, or dessert to share. If DCUM's have scared you off doing a potluck, a soup/chili bar is an inexpensive and easy way to feed a crowd.[/quote]
